Eight Crucial Advantages Of Security Cameras

CCTV stands for closed circuit television, also known as video surveillance. It’s the use of a camera to broadcast a signal to a specified location on a small number of monitors. This is different from broadcast television in that the signal isn’t broadcast in a public manner, but it may employ points to points (p2p), or network wire or wireless link.

There are numerous reasons CCTV cameras are needed. Here are eight major advantages of installing CCTV cameras:

Crime Reduction

In the first place, CCTV cameras help reduce crime. Knowing that they are being watched or monitored 24/7 keep would-be offenders away as they prefer to perform such crimes in an area without surveillance in order so that they don’t get caught. Prosecution

If a crime happens, CCTV cameras can provide all the necessary evidence for the prosecution of criminals like burglars, looters terrorists, as well as other criminals. The visual evidence we get from the footage from the CCTV camera makes it easier to determine the perpetrators and start any legal action against him in the court. Police have been able to resolve many crimes thanks to the installation of security cameras in Chicago.

Storage and Playback

Alongside the other advantages that come with using cameras for surveillance in addition, they offer two key benefits: storage and playback. The cameras that are used for surveillance can save information or footage for a long time of period i.e., 31 days and some even for 3 months. They are accessible using a method that allows an IT forensic investigator or investigator to play back the images. The authorization also carries the required weight and credibility when it comes to judicial proceedings.

Remote Monitoring

Modern-day high-tech CCTV cameras let you monitor your workplace whether you are close to the office or away. It allows remote monitoring on laptops, mobile phones, tablets etc. You just need to have access to the internet on one device. You’ll be able check what the camera capturing and alerts you if it detects any suspicious behavior.
